How to Choose Fold Up Disability Scooters

Foldable mobility scooters help people who are unable to walk to explore the world around them. They can visit shopping malls, theme parks Zoos, museums, zoos and even ball games.

These mobility scooters that are portable are smaller and simpler to disassemble than standard mobility scooters. These portable scooters also have a tiller that can be easily controlled with your hands.

Easy Storage

When choosing a mobility scooter, think about the way you plan to keep it in storage when it is not in use. Many scooters are designed to fold up, making it easy for users to keep them in their garage or even the trunk of their vehicle while traveling. Some scooters have auto-folding features that allow them to be folded with the press of one button. This feature is particularly beneficial for those who might not be able fold their scooters themselves.

In addition, most of these mobility scooters are lightweight and compact to make them easy to transport. Some are able to be disassembled into smaller parts which allows people to transport them on planes or trains with ease. It is essential to know how to operate your mobility scooter to get the most out of it. The process will differ by model and brand, however you'll typically need to turn on the unfolding feature by pressing a button or remote. Some scooters will unfold themselves and you will then easily raise the seat and begin riding.

Another aspect to think about is the weight of the unit when folded and taken down. This is crucial for those who struggle with lifting and bending because this can affect how easy it is to transport and store the scooter. Review the specifications of the product to determine how much the largest piece of the scooter weighs and make sure you're able to handle it. There are two types of folding mobility scooters: manual and automatic. Manual models require the caregiver or user to fold the device manually by using a scissor system. They can be difficult to operate in case you aren't physically able to do it. They also consume more battery than non-folding models.

Automatic models, on other hand, use the remote control to fold or unfold the scooter. This type of mobility device is easier to use and can be operated remotely which makes it ideal for those who live in a home or do not need to fold manually their scooter. These models are lighter than manual scooters and can be carried in the trunks of vehicles.
